FAQ: Kiosk watchdog keeps restarting the app — what do I do?

The Pebblegate kiosk app runs under a watchdog called Sentry-Loop, which restarts the app if heartbeats stop for 30 seconds. If you see repeated restarts, the watchdog's state store has likely become corrupted and locked itself. As a contractor, you can clear this without escalating: open the Sentry-Loop maintenance menu from the service port and select "unlock state." When prompted, enter the recovery passphrase below.

unlock words, fawig-bagef: olidor-holir-istox-holath-tamys-quenion-giliel

## 3.9.0 — Changed defaults: per-tenant rate quotas

The Hollowgate platform now applies stricter default quotas to plugin-originated requests. Previously, plugins inherited the host tenant's full quota; they now receive a dedicated sub-quota enforced per plugin per tenant. Existing plugins with explicit quota grants are unaffected. Plugins exceeding the new limits receive a retryable throttle response with a reset hint header. Test against a sandbox tenant before your next release. The new default values are listed below.

service settings:
[istax]
port = 9090
team = sormir
host = istax.ferradyn.corp
region = central-2
access_code = ac_447e33
timeout_ms = 250

**Audit item 7 — Soft deletes, orders table**

Quick one for the security review: the Cartwheel orders table uses soft deletes (deleted_at column). Check that "deleted" rows are excluded from all customer-facing queries, that the purge job actually runs, and that nothing in reporting resurrects them. We got burned once by an export that ignored the flag, so poke at that too. Findings and exceptions get signed off by:

signatory, yahog-badug: Quenix Ulaael